Does Bennington’s population prove that programmatic SEO will generate demand?+
No. The 2020–2024 ACS 5-year estimate for Bennington CDP is 9,245, with a margin of error of 559. That is geographic context only. It does not establish search demand, competition, inquiries, cases or revenue.

Does publishing pages guarantee rankings or inquiries?+
No outcome should be assumed. Google states that automation does not guarantee crawling, indexing or search visibility. A sound evaluation should measure relevant visibility and qualified inquiries separately, without treating either as guaranteed.
